EasyBuilder - Скорая помощь новичкам

Работа с панелями оператора Weintek - подключение, программирование, совмещение с ПЛК

Модераторы: kiv, 8bit, VanMo

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Вениамин » 23 май 2016, 13:05

Подскажите п-та
Почему при использовании в теле макроса выражения
float a
short b, c

a=b/c

всегда получаю ноль , а не дробное число.
И еще
Где можно найти описание программирования панели MT 6050i , где будут расписаны адреса памяти панели назначение регистров, какие из них энергонезависимые, назначение системных адресов)
Вениамин
 
Сообщения: 5
Зарегистрирован: 07 апр 2016, 14:49

Re: EasyBuilder - Скорая помощь новичкам

Сообщение АЛМ » 23 май 2016, 15:20

GTS писал(а):Спасибо огромное!!! Скачал пример, по аналогии сделал такой же макрос и все работает!


Рад за вас.
АЛМ
 
Сообщения: 36
Зарегистрирован: 14 фев 2014, 23:27

Re: EasyBuilder - Скорая помощь новичкам

Сообщение den_po » 23 май 2016, 15:31

Вениамин писал(а):Подскажите п-та
Почему при использовании в теле макроса выражения
float a
short b, c

a=b/c

всегда получаю ноль , а не дробное число.

Потому что выражение b/c в соответствии с типами переменных - целочисленное.
Попробуйте так: a= (0.0+b)/c

Вениамин писал(а):И еще
Где можно найти описание программирования панели MT 6050i , где будут расписаны адреса памяти панели назначение регистров, какие из них энергонезависимые, назначение системных адресов)

В руководстве пользователя http://www.rusavtomatika.com/download.php
den_po
 
Сообщения: 436
Зарегистрирован: 04 фев 2013, 12:25

Re: EasyBuilder - Скорая помощь новичкам

Сообщение MarkF » 24 май 2016, 17:16

Здравствуйте, появилось несколько вопросов может кто нибудь с таким уже сталкивался и сможет помочь?

Вопросы:
1. Есть ли возможность из макроса эмитировать нажатие таких кнопок как Enter, Esc?
2. Есть ли возможность из макроса эмитировать нажатие на объекты на экране, например ASCII object?
3. При создании рецепта с полем форма Юникод, русские буквы из этого поля нормально отображаются в ASCII object, а вот в Recipe View(Вид рецепта), в колонке с данным параметром половина букв отображается как квадратики, возможно ли это исправить?

HMI: MT8090XE
EasyBuilder Pro: v5.03.02.026
MarkF
 
Сообщения: 3
Зарегистрирован: 24 май 2016, 10:15

Re: EasyBuilder - Скорая помощь новичкам

Сообщение MarkF » 24 май 2016, 17:37

MarkF писал(а):3. При создании рецепта с полем форма Юникод, русские буквы из этого поля нормально отображаются в ASCII object, а вот в Recipe View(Вид рецепта), в колонке с данным параметром половина букв отображается как квадратики, возможно ли это исправить?


Третий вопрос снимается, выбрал в настройках Recipe View(Вид рецепта) шрифт Droid Sans Fallback, и все русские буквы стали отображаться нормально.
MarkF
 
Сообщения: 3
Зарегистрирован: 24 май 2016, 10:15

Re: EasyBuilder - Скорая помощь новичкам

Сообщение den_po » 26 май 2016, 11:40

MarkF писал(а):1. Есть ли возможность из макроса эмитировать нажатие таких кнопок как Enter, Esc?
2. Есть ли возможность из макроса эмитировать нажатие на объекты на экране, например ASCII object?

Нет и нет.
den_po
 
Сообщения: 436
Зарегистрирован: 04 фев 2013, 12:25

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Icehunt » 08 июн 2016, 14:53

Панель 8050iE/1WG AF:0B. EBPro V5.04.01.019. Сделал уже несколько десятков проектов. Недавно обновил EBPro. Сейчас сделал проект, загрузил его в панель, но вместо стартового окна черный экран. Проекты которые делал на старой версии загружаются нормально. В панели ОС обновил, но результат не дало. Кто-нибудь знает в чем проблема?
Icehunt
 
Сообщения: 5
Зарегистрирован: 01 июн 2016, 11:46

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Icehunt » 08 июн 2016, 15:05

Даже после ручной перезагрузки нет изменений. Обратил внимание, что панель не перезагружается автоматически после загрузки. Галочка стоит точно. Даже когда в EBPro выбираю "перезагрузить панель..." перезагрузка в действительности не происходит, но диспетчер отчитывается об успешном окончании.
Icehunt
 
Сообщения: 5
Зарегистрирован: 01 июн 2016, 11:46

Re: EasyBuilder - Скорая помощь новичкам

Сообщение VanMo » 08 июн 2016, 16:41

Icehunt писал(а):...

Посмотрели проект. Проблема была в наличии в проекте картинки с очень большим разрешением
VanMo
 
Сообщения: 377
Зарегистрирован: 16 авг 2011, 09:31

Re: EasyBuilder - Скорая помощь новичкам

Сообщение Icehunt » 08 июн 2016, 17:37

Да, заказчик выдал оказывается логотип с неимоверным разрешением. Даже в голову не могло такое прийти. Спасибо ребятам из ФАМа, очень оперативно помогли, а то я уже себе страшилок напридумывал.
Icehunt
 
Сообщения: 5
Зарегистрирован: 01 июн 2016, 11:46

Пред.След.

Вернуться в Weintek

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 3